kjeld 621

Basic idea is to buy time to build up an Ent army by starting with modest , taking early attacks undefended, and accelerating Ents into play with Last Alliance.

Mulligan for Song of Travel or Treebeard.

Nob is the main draw engine, and provides some resource acceleration to drop Ent Draught and Spare Pipes on Barliman Butterbur as quickly as possible to boost up his , allowing him to absorb attacks and draw more cards. Heal with some combination of Pint, Half-pint, and even Wellinghall Preserver by exhausting the contract.

Aim to get out a Bree-land Protector as soon as possible to help with nasty shadow effects. Note that Treebeard, when targeted by the contract, can play Scheming Staddler and Bree-land Protector by himself without Song of Travel in play (so long as all the resources come from Treebeard's resource pool).

Extra Ent Draughts usually go on Derndingle Warrior or Quickbeam, though it's flexible.

Resource acceleration via the contract, Nob (+ Miruvor), and Bilbo's Spoons if you get them out (3 resources: Nob -> Barliman -> Quickbeam).

Note: There are very few Bree characters in the card pool to satisfy The Last Alliance's deck-building constraints, hence the awkward addition of , which does provide nice access to shadow cancellation and more .

Mar 11, 2024 kjeld 621

@doomguard I do need the spirit allies for the contract. I could simply discard them, but that doesn't seem like much fun! And Spare Pipe is just very good with Barliman Butterbur and Derndingle Warrior. I don't think Protector of Lórien is useful, as I never defend. Could boost , of course. I'd love to run Harry Goatleaf to dispense with the songs, but I'd have to sub out Barliman and his card draw... though might be worth it. Could then play A Stout Heart.

It's an interesting rules question on Treebeard. However, the FAQ for Radagast states, "Radagast’s ability breaks the need for a resource match if the resources are coming only from his pool." The same applies to Treebeard when paying for Ent characters entirely from his pool. If the Contract changes Ents to "Ents and Bree" characters, then Treebeard can pay for Scheming Staddler and Bree-land Protector with Song of Travel in play.
